Shelf wear. Paul Louis Wakefield served as an enlisted man in the United States Army in France in World War I. As a newspaperman immediately after…the war, Wakefield was with the United Press in Paris and New York. He was on the staff of the Houston Chronicle for ten years and was Texas correspondent for the New York Herald-Tribune during the time of Stanley Walker's editorship. He also wrote special correspondence for the old New York World. In 1927 he was appointed first lieutenant in the Texas National Guard. Over the years he rose to the grade of major general, and in 1949 he was appointed state director of selective service; he retired in 1955. Wakefield served as an aide to governors Ross S. Sterling and Coke R. Stevenson. He was appointed to the planning board of the Public Works Administration in 1934, was at one time a member of the staff of Vice President John Nance Garner, and served as an assistant to Jesse Holman Jones.
